We went back to France two weeks ago to spend another lovely holiday in my brother's old farmhouse near Toulouse. At this time of the year the figues on his figue trees around the farmhouse are ripe and we ate figues from morning till evening. There were blue ones and green ones --hundreds of them, and we were not the only ones to enjoy them. In fact, we had to be careful while picking them as so many hornets and other insects also seemed to enjoy them. One day Dieter decided to bake a tarte aux figues.
